Mighty Mac’s inspections, led by Certified Senior Carpet Inspector John Myer, provide expert evaluations for manufacturers, installers, retailers, and consumers. These inspections can serve as professional opinions or hold up in legal cases.
Carpet Inspections
Problems often stem from manufacturing defects, installation errors, or maintenance issues.
Examples include fume fading (color changes from environmental exposure), improper installation methods (e.g., staple guns pulling loops, seams placed incorrectly), and specification errors (e.g., using wool carpet in high-humidity areas like boats).
Inspections also uncover non-issues, such as shadows or reflections mistaken for damage.
Hard Flooring Inspections
Issues can include manufacturing defects (uneven application of finishes, blotchy distressing treatments), installer errors (uneven sealer application, forcing grooves during installation), or climate control issues (excessive moisture causing swelling).
Inspections differentiate whether problems are due to defective products or improper installation/maintenance.
Key Point: Inspections determine whether problems come from manufacturing, installation, environment, or are simply cosmetic/non-issues—helping resolve disputes fairly and professionally.
